Abstract
The invention relates to a compensation hole and center valve type brake master cylinder opening sealing structure and belongs to the technical field of automobile braking systems. The inner end of a first piston is slidably connected with a master cylinder body by virtue of a first contact point and a second contact point; an oil inlet hole of the master cylinder body is positioned between the first contact point and the second contact point; a sealing ring groove is formed in the master cylinder body which is in sliding connection with the second contact point of the first piston; the outer lip of a secondary cup is hermetically connected with the sealing ring groove, and the inner lip of the secondary cup is hermetically connected with the outer diameter of the second contact point of the first piston. The sealing structure disclosed by the invention has the advantages that the structure is novel, the quantity of parts is small, the probability of a failure mode occurring is reduced, and the operational performance of the product is greatly improved; the first piston is contacted with the master cylinder body through the two contact points, and the guide distance of the first piston during moving is long, so that the motion performance of the product is stable, the sealing characteristics of the compensation hole and center valve type brake master cylinder opening are further optimized, the product sealing performance is effectively improved, and the product weight is lightened.

Background technology
The sealing parts in the compensation hole and centre valve master cylinder oral area that are currently used for automobile brake have:Butterfly reed,
Back-up ring, O-ring seal, secondary leather cup, spacing ring and check ring, these sealing parts form mouth with Master cylinder body and first piston
Part sealing structure, as the parts for sealing are more, once damaging occur in one of parts, then and brake fluid will be from system
Dynamic master cylinder flows to booster, causes brake fluid to be lost in, brake failure, serious threat to life safety;And first piston and master cylinder
The contact position of body is shorter and is one, makes guiding apart from short, causes the exercise performance of product unstable, so as to affect sealing
Energy.
